Could not help but notice the reactions of leaders in my search of how countries, politicians, hotels and so forth were being impacted by the tragic events in Mumbai. I went to the web sites of US President George Bush, British Prime Minister Gordon Browne, German Chancellor Angela Merkel, President Nicolas Sarkozy, Indian Prime Minister Manmohan Singh and Pakistan President Asif Zardari. Not all have dedicated sites so I would then wander over to the government sites. No doubt these leaders were extremely busy as this crisis unfolded over days. However , Prime Minister Manmohan Singh (naturally), British Prime Minister Gordon Browne and President Elect Barrack Obama were the only leaders that mentioned the crisis on their respective home pages and blog (Obama has a blog). A few of the dedicated government sites mentioned the events but not many. As mentioned in a previous post, Indian Prime Minister Singh had a stirring message. I was surprised that Sarkozy did not have a dedicated site but maybe I could not find it on Google. Medevev has a dedicated area on the government site but there was no mention of the tragedy. There was nothing yesterday (27th) or today (28th) from Pakistan’s Mr. Zardari. Maybe there is some protocol that I am missing but dedicated web sites make sense in today’s unpredictable and fast-moving world.
